recompete
Recompete is a term used in various contexts, most notably in government contracting and organizational management, to describe the process of a contract or service being put up for competitive bidding again after its initial term has expired or is nearing expiration. This allows new or existing vendors to propose their services and pricing for the opportunity, ensuring that the procuring entity can reassess its needs and potentially secure better value or improved performance. The concept is rooted in promoting competition and preventing stagnation or complacency that might arise from long-term, sole-source arrangements.
